Ingredients of Korean pancakes with chives and crown daisy

  1. You need 2 cup of crown daisy (just the leaves).
  2. It's 1 cup of korean chives (quartered).
  3. Prepare 4 cup of flour (if you dont have korean pancake flour).
  4. You need 2 cup of cold water.
  5. Prepare 1 of salt (to taste).
  6. It's 1 of pepper (to taste).
  7. Prepare 3 tbsp of any oil you'd like.

Korean pancakes with chives and crown daisy instructions

  1. Wisk flour, COLD water (makes the pancake much crispier), salt and pepper.
  2. Mix in the crown daisy and chives (its also good with zucchini! ).
  3. Heat pan. Add in oil.
  4. Spread out the pancake mix thinly (thinner the crispier).
  5. I like to eat it with korean pepper paste sauce. Most people like soy sauce with red pepper flakes, sesame oil, scallions, minced garlic.
